Transaction 625fa711de79c6034dee2b77a2d776096d9cc44295f3f15fe2af39d86355673f

1 Input
2 Outputs
  • 625fa711de79c6034dee2b77a2d776096d9cc44295f3f15fe2af39d86355673f:0
  • value  5829393
    address  3FAFFT9Dd2fGP5T1DwwvCLD7i9nd3qkwjx
  • 625fa711de79c6034dee2b77a2d776096d9cc44295f3f15fe2af39d86355673f:1
  • value  101938766
    address  35HwmjQ94BjwwkFzVLiXr7iEdsDGXuRE3i